Skip to content
New issue

Have a question about this project? Sign up for a free GitHub account to open an issue and contact its maintainers and the community.

By clicking “Sign up for GitHub”, you agree to our terms of service and privacy statement. We’ll occasionally send you account related emails.

Already on GitHub? Sign in to your account

[fr] replace APIRef("XMLHttpRequest") macro calls with "XMLHttpRequest API" param #19702

Merged
merged 1 commit into from Apr 28, 2024

Conversation

leon-win
Copy link
Member

Description

This PR replaces all APIRef("XMLHttpRequest") macro calls with more suitable (XMLHttpRequest API) param for fr locale.

Also added {{AvailableInWorkers}} where necessary.

Related issues and pull requests

Relates to mdn/content#30070, mdn/content#30081

@leon-win leon-win requested a review from a team as a code owner April 23, 2024 16:00
@leon-win leon-win requested review from SphinxKnight and removed request for a team April 23, 2024 16:00
@github-actions github-actions bot added the l10n-fr Issues related to French content. label Apr 23, 2024
Copy link
Contributor

Preview URLs (12 pages)
Flaws (54)

URL: /fr/docs/Web/API/XMLHttpRequestEventTarget
Title: XMLHttpRequestEventTarget
Flaw count: 8

  • macros:
    • /fr/docs/Web/API/XMLHttpRequestEventTarget/onabort does not exist but fell back to /en-US/docs/Web/API/XMLHttpRequest/abort_event
    • /fr/docs/Web/API/XMLHttpRequestEventTarget/onerror does not exist but fell back to /en-US/docs/Web/API/XMLHttpRequest/error_event
    • /fr/docs/Web/API/XMLHttpRequestEventTarget/onload does not exist but fell back to /en-US/docs/Web/API/XMLHttpRequest/load_event
    • /fr/docs/Web/API/XMLHttpRequestEventTarget/onloadstart does not exist but fell back to /en-US/docs/Web/API/XMLHttpRequest/loadstart_event
    • /fr/docs/Web/API/XMLHttpRequestEventTarget/onprogress does not exist but fell back to /en-US/docs/Web/API/XMLHttpRequest/progress_event
    • and 2 more flaws omitted
  • broken_links:
    • Can't resolve /fr/docs/DOM/XMLHttpRequest/Using_XMLHttpRequest

URL: /fr/docs/Web/API/FormData
Title: FormData
Flaw count: 4

  • broken_links:
    • Can't resolve /fr/docs/Web/HTML/Element/Form
    • Can't resolve /fr/docs/Web/API/XMLHttpRequest/Using_XMLHttpRequest
    • Can't resolve /fr/docs/Web/API/FormData/Using_FormData_Objects
    • Can't resolve /fr/docs/Web/HTML/Element/Form

URL: /fr/docs/Web/API/FormData/getAll
Title: FormData.getAll()
Flaw count: 4

  • macros:
    • wrong xref macro used (consider changing which macro you use)
    • /fr/docs/Web/API/FormDataEntryValue does not exist but fell back to /en-US/docs/Web/API/FormData
  • broken_links:
    • Can't resolve /fr/docs/DOM/XMLHttpRequest/Using_XMLHttpRequest
    • Can't resolve /fr/docs/Web/API/FormData/Utilisation_objets_FormData

URL: /fr/docs/Web/API/FormData/delete
Title: FormData.delete()
Flaw count: 2

  • broken_links:
    • Can't resolve /fr/docs/DOM/XMLHttpRequest/Using_XMLHttpRequest
    • Can't resolve /fr/docs/Web/API/FormData/Utilisation_objets_FormData

URL: /fr/docs/Web/API/FormData/has
Title: FormData.has()
Flaw count: 4

  • macros:
    • wrong xref macro used (consider changing which macro you use)
    • /fr/docs/Web/API/Boolean does not exist but fell back to /en-US/docs/Web/JavaScript/Reference/Global_Objects/Boolean
  • broken_links:
    • Can't resolve /fr/docs/Web/API/XMLHttpRequest/Utiliser_XMLHttpRequest
    • Can't resolve /fr/docs/Web/API/FormData/Utilisation_objets_FormData

URL: /fr/docs/Web/API/FormData/values
Title: FormData.values()
Flaw count: 5

  • macros:
    • /fr/docs/Web/JavaScript/Reference/Les_protocoles_iteration redirects to /fr/docs/Web/JavaScript/Reference/Iteration_protocols
    • wrong xref macro used (consider changing which macro you use)
    • /fr/docs/Web/JavaScript/Reference/Les_protocoles_iteration redirects to /fr/docs/Web/JavaScript/Reference/Iteration_protocols
  • broken_links:
    • Can't resolve /fr/docs/Web/API/XMLHttpRequest/Utiliser_XMLHttpRequest
    • Can't resolve /fr/docs/Web/Guide/Using_FormData_Objects

URL: /fr/docs/Web/API/FormData/get
Title: FormData.get()
Flaw count: 5

  • broken_links:
    • Can't resolve /fr/docs/Web/API/USVString
    • Can't resolve /fr/docs/Web/API/FormDataEntryValue
    • Can't resolve /fr/docs/DOM/XMLHttpRequest/Using_XMLHttpRequest
    • Can't resolve /fr/docs/Web/API/FormData/Using_FormData_Objects
    • Can't resolve /fr/docs/Web/HTML/Element/Form

URL: /fr/docs/Web/API/FormData/entries
Title: FormData.entries()
Flaw count: 6

  • macros:
    • /fr/docs/Web/JavaScript/Reference/Les_protocoles_iteration redirects to /fr/docs/Web/JavaScript/Reference/Iteration_protocols
    • wrong xref macro used (consider changing which macro you use)
    • wrong xref macro used (consider changing which macro you use)
    • /fr/docs/Web/JavaScript/Reference/Les_protocoles_iteration redirects to /fr/docs/Web/JavaScript/Reference/Iteration_protocols
  • broken_links:
    • Can't resolve /fr/docs/DOM/XMLHttpRequest/Using_XMLHttpRequest
    • Can't resolve /fr/docs/Web/API/FormData/Utilisation_objets_FormData

URL: /fr/docs/Web/API/FormData/FormData
Title: FormData()
Flaw count: 3

  • broken_links:
    • Can't resolve /fr/docs/DOM/XMLHttpRequest/Using_XMLHttpRequest
    • Can't resolve /fr/docs/DOM/XMLHttpRequest/FormData/Using_FormData_Objects
  • translation_differences:
    • Differences in the important macros (4 in common of 5 possible)

URL: /fr/docs/Web/API/FormData/keys
Title: FormData.keys()
Flaw count: 5

  • macros:
    • /fr/docs/Web/JavaScript/Reference/Les_protocoles_iteration redirects to /fr/docs/Web/JavaScript/Reference/Iteration_protocols
    • wrong xref macro used (consider changing which macro you use)
    • /fr/docs/Web/JavaScript/Reference/Les_protocoles_iteration redirects to /fr/docs/Web/JavaScript/Reference/Iteration_protocols
  • broken_links:
    • Can't resolve /fr/docs/Web/API/XMLHttpRequest/Utiliser_XMLHttpRequest
    • Can't resolve /fr/docs/Web/API/FormData/Utilisation_objets_FormData

URL: /fr/docs/Web/API/FormData/append
Title: FormData.append()
Flaw count: 4

  • macros:
    • wrong xref macro used (consider changing which macro you use)
    • wrong xref macro used (consider changing which macro you use)
  • broken_links:
    • Can't resolve /fr/docs/Web/API/XMLHttpRequest/Utiliser_XMLHttpRequest
    • Can't resolve /fr/docs/Web/API/FormData/Utilisation_objets_FormData

URL: /fr/docs/Web/API/FormData/set
Title: FormData.set()
Flaw count: 4

  • macros:
    • wrong xref macro used (consider changing which macro you use)
    • wrong xref macro used (consider changing which macro you use)
  • broken_links:
    • Can't resolve /fr/docs/Web/API/XMLHttpRequest/Utiliser_XMLHttpRequest
    • Can't resolve /fr/docs/Web/Guide/Using_FormData_Objects

Copy link
Member

@SphinxKnight SphinxKnight left a comment

Choose a reason for hiding this comment

The reason will be displayed to describe this comment to others. Learn more.

🙇 thanks @leon-win 🙇

@SphinxKnight SphinxKnight merged commit 2b2bcec into mdn:main Apr 28, 2024
6 checks passed
@leon-win leon-win deleted the fix/fr-xmlhttprequest-api-sidebar branch April 28, 2024 16:36
@tristantheb tristantheb added this to ✅ Done in l10n-fr May 5, 2024
Sign up for free to join this conversation on GitHub. Already have an account? Sign in to comment
Labels
l10n-fr Issues related to French content.
Projects
l10n-fr
  
✅ Done
Development

Successfully merging this pull request may close these issues.

None yet

2 participants